More about the book
Focusing on contemporary China's Link Policy, the book explores its dual goals of farmland preservation and urban development through land consolidation and rural resettlement. It provides a systematic analysis of the policy's impacts on rural life, assessing its effectiveness and farmers' satisfaction levels. By addressing the gaps in existing literature, particularly in English, the book offers valuable insights into the complexities of land use policy in China and the factors influencing farmers' experiences with the Link Policy.
